diff options
author | Martin Kiewitz | 2015-06-28 02:10:18 +0200 |
---|---|---|
committer | Martin Kiewitz | 2015-06-28 02:10:18 +0200 |
commit | 63656348a7e09c7d026099c3bd204fca10393969 (patch) | |
tree | 590d1c0db8e7ae8aaba857e3e91e7f1f63218863 /engines/tinsel/music.h | |
parent | 7594507277ba7506b8c7142b8a1463a97036c14d (diff) | |
download | scummvm-rg350-63656348a7e09c7d026099c3bd204fca10393969.tar.gz scummvm-rg350-63656348a7e09c7d026099c3bd204fca10393969.tar.bz2 scummvm-rg350-63656348a7e09c7d026099c3bd204fca10393969.zip |
TINSEL: DW1: add support for Miles Audio driver
- AdLib + MT32 support
Diffstat (limited to 'engines/tinsel/music.h')
-rw-r--r-- | engines/tinsel/music.h | 4 |
1 files changed, 3 insertions, 1 deletions
diff --git a/engines/tinsel/music.h b/engines/tinsel/music.h index 0a78c39a76..422d80ae30 100644 --- a/engines/tinsel/music.h +++ b/engines/tinsel/music.h @@ -60,7 +60,7 @@ void dumpMusic(); class MidiMusicPlayer : public Audio::MidiPlayer { public: - MidiMusicPlayer(); + MidiMusicPlayer(TinselEngine *vm); virtual void setVolume(int volume); @@ -77,6 +77,8 @@ public: // means. The default is 120. uint32 getBaseTempo() { return _driver ? (109 * _driver->getBaseTempo()) / 120 : 0; } + bool _milesAudioMode; + private: void playXMIDI(uint32 size, bool loop); void playSEQ(uint32 size, bool loop); |